Just a few guidelines! First of all, if something needs to be corrected, or a policy needs to be clarified, I'd rather the officers be the ones to do it. Though I believe you all have the best of intentions, you may not have all the information. Letting the officers do corrections/clarifications reduces the potential for confusion further down the road.

Utsusemi's example application is FANTASTIC, but what I want to clarify is that the way he does it is one way. Roleplay is ultimately a creative pursuit, and we don't want to straitjacket people into writing an application in a format they don't feel comfortable with.

I left the application directions intentionally vague, and while I appreciate Utsu's attempt, I'd encourage others to find their own creative ways of filling out apps. I really want to see what people can do.
